Gunmen Kill Two Chinese Expatriates, Police Escort in Abia State – Police Launch Manhunt.

Gunmen have killed two Chinese expatriates and a police escort officer in Uturu, Isuikwuato Local Government Area of Abia State, in what has been described as a coordinated ambush on Friday, April 4, 2025. The Abia State Police Command confirmed the attack in a statement issued on Saturday by the Command’s spokesperson, DSP Maureen Chinaka….

Anambra CP Deploys Security Operatives, Emphasizes Professionalism Ahead of April 5 Primaries.

The Commissioner of Police in Anambra State, CP Ikioye Orutugu, has ordered the strategic deployment of security operatives across the state ahead of the crucial political party primaries set for Saturday, April 5, 2025. FG Orders Immediate Reopening of Independence Bridge in Lagos After Severe Gridlock.

The Federal Government has ordered the immediate reopening of the Independence Bridge in Lagos following a massive traffic gridlock that left commuters stranded for hours. Why Was the Bridge Reopened? The bridge had been closed for planned maintenance and rehabilitation. The closure triggered severe congestion, affecting millions of Lagosians. Kaduna Police Officer Threatens Retaliation Against Southerners Over Uromi Killings.

A Kaduna State police officer, Hadaina Hussaini Dan-Taki, has sparked outrage after threatening reprisal attacks on southerners living in northern Nigeria. Dan-Taki’s comments came in response to the brutal killing of 16 northerners in Uromi, Esan North East Local Government Area of Edo State. “Akpabio, Yahaya Bello Plotted to Kill Me” – Senator Natasha Akpoti-Uduaghan Alleges Assassination Attempt.

Suspended Kogi Central Senator, Natasha Akpoti-Uduaghan, has made a shocking allegation against Senate President Godswill Akpabio and former Kogi State Governor Yahaya Bello, accusing them of plotting to assassinate her. Monday Okpebholo Suspends Security Chief, Bans Illegal Vigilante Groups Over Uromi Killings.

Edo State Governor, Monday Okpebholo, has ordered the immediate suspension of all illegal vigilante groups operating in the state following the gruesome killing of travelers in Uromi, Esan North East Local Government Area.
